Responsibilities
Lead EHS compliance audits and sustainability framework assessments across diverse high-hazard industries. Develop strategic processes and tools to enhance client safety performance while managing complex national and global projects.
Requirements
Requires a bachelor's degree in a relevant scientific or engineering discipline and at least 4 years of EHS experience. Candidates must possess a strong understanding of Canadian regulatory requirements and hold a valid driver's license for frequent travel.

Sustainability is our business.
As the world’s largest specialist sustainability consultancy, ERM partners with clients to operationalize sustainability at pace and scale, deploying a unique combination of strategic transformation and technical delivery capabilities. This approach helps clients to accelerate the integration of sustainability at every level of their business.
With more than 50 years of experience, ERM’s diverse team of 8000+ experts in 40 countries and territories helps clients create innovative solutions to their sustainability challenges, unlocking commercial opportunities that meet the needs of today while preserving opportunity for future generations.
